The QBIC Lamp is Eco-Friendly and Modern

When people think of mainstream solar lamps they should be thinking of the QBIC Lamp. The QBIC Lamp is a minimalist and modern solar lamp designed by Lorenzo Giacomini. The lamp is a simple white cube with a battery that can last for up to five hours.

The kicker with the QBIC Lamp is that it can only be used when it detects darkness. This prevents the battery from being drained by daylight use and also makes it more functional as you won't have to worry about impromptu charging at night should you accidentally leave it on all day. The smooth and minimalist shape of the lamp makes it much more eye-pleasing than the current crop of solar-powered lamps with their large solar panels and cheap-looking designs.
